“Cardcaptor Sakura: The Sealed Card (2000) is a 2000s Japanese animated fantasy-adventure that frames its conflict around a small-town festival and the sudden disappearance of magical cards. It condenses episodic stakes into fluid-camera choreography and festival-set-piece spectacle while using a saturated palette and brisk pacing to prioritize childhood agency and communal ritual. The film argues that these communal rites and moments of responsibility have cultural resonance within Japanese animation.”
